描述.This book is designed for both the scientific audience, research and development engineers and university students. The fundamentals of radio frequency antenna beam forming are explained in this book. The principles of beam focusing and beam steering in near field and far field are visualized with 2D and 3D simulations and compared with measurement results. Besides linear and planar antenna arrays, also conformal arrays, i.e. concave and convex antenna arrays, suitable for certain applications, are investigated and presented. Also related applications of open loop and closed loop beam forming, and massive MIMO, which is one of the break-through technologies for 5G and future 6G and involves an extremely large number of antenna elements for the multi-user beam forming, are discussed in detail. Also covered are large scale antenna arrays as well as thinned antenna arrays with electrically large distances between the antenna elements..
